摘 要:利用自主开发的急速加热和快速质谱气固相反应分析仪进行了CO_2钙基吸附剂N2气氛中300℃/s、500℃/s、600℃/s、800℃/s高加热速率下释放机理的研究,实验发现CaCO_3的热分解速率随着加热速率的提高而提高。根据最可几动力学模型函数判定方法,求得动力学三因子为:E=129.38 kJ/mol,n=6/5,A=806 129 s^(-1),反应动力学模型函数为:f(α)=5/2(1-α)[-ln(1-α)]^(3/5)。结果表明,急速加热器中CaCO_3分解反应速率比在热重分析仪(thermo gravimetric analyzer, TGA)中快,活化能小于同条件下TGA测得的活化能,且动力学机理符合随机成核及长大模型,与TGA等慢速加热实验中测得的收缩核模型存在较大差异。The release mechanism of CO2 calcium-based adsorbent at 300oC/s,500oC/s,600oC/s,800oC/s was studied by using a self-developed gas-solid analyzer of fast heating with mass spectrometry.It is found that with the increase of heating rate,the thermal decomposition temperature and decomposition rate of CaCO3 were increased.According to the determination method of the most probable dynamic mode,the kinetic triplet obtained as follows:E=129.38 kJ/mol,n=6/5,A=806 129 s.1;the kinetic model function was f(α)=5/2(1.α)[.ln(1.α)]3/5.The results showed that the decomposition rate of CaCO3 in gas-solid analyzer of fast heating with mass spectrometry was faster than that of TGA,but the activation energy was lower than that measured by TGA under the same conditions.The kinetic mechanism was consistent with the random nucleation and growth model,which was quite different from the mechanism model measured in the slow heating rate experiments such as TGA.
